Output 6681259cc31c9735ff6d3e982c0824fd1c29379a49d8be7a14afa30d5e17264e:0

value
344307
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c6b26d33c026862e29cbc6c4228ca7927826e1d OP_EQUAL
address
3D2t5Mkgh54pBR9XirQuB34qCb6SGG1mXa
transaction
6681259cc31c9735ff6d3e982c0824fd1c29379a49d8be7a14afa30d5e17264e
spent
true